## Configuration
- All application settings live in `Fuchs/appsettings.json`**do not use `Web.config` or `System.Configuration.ConfigurationManager`**.
- App-specific settings are nested under the `"Fuchs"` key (e.g., `_config["Fuchs:SMS_APIKey"]`).
- Connection strings are stored under the standard `"ConnectionStrings"` key and read via `IConfiguration.GetConnectionString(...)`.
- `FuchsOcmsIntranet.Initialize(configuration)` must be called at app start (in `Program.cs`) before DI registration; `Fuchs_intranet` receives `IConfiguration` via its constructor.
- `appsettings.Development.json` (git-ignored) can override secrets for local development.

## Azure Key Vault — Secret Naming
- Secret names must satisfy the pattern `^[0-9a-zA-Z-]+$` (alphanumerics and hyphens only; no underscores, dots, or spaces).
- Hierarchy levels are separated by `--` (double hyphen), which maps to `:` in `IConfiguration`.
- Underscores within a name segment are encoded as a single `-` in Key Vault and decoded back to `_` when the key is reconstructed.
- The app prefix `fuchs` is prepended to every secret name.
- Format: `{appname}--{Section}--{key-with-hyphens-for-underscores}`
- Examples:
- `fuchs--ConnectionStrings--ocms-ConnectionString``ConnectionStrings:ocms_ConnectionString`
- `fuchs--Fuchs--SMS-APIKey``Fuchs:SMS_APIKey`
- `fuchs--Fuchs--Email--Main--password``Fuchs:Email:Main:password`
- When adding new secrets: replace every `_` in the original config key with `-` for the Key Vault name, and add the entry to `ManagedSecretKeys` in `appsettings.json` (using the same hyphenated form without the `fuchs--` prefix).
